It was not a night of spectacular football on Thursday at the London Stadium as West Ham played out a draw against Bournemouth in the Premier League.
All attention was on debutant Kalvin Phillips as the Manchester City loanee was named in the starting XI by David Moyes. The midfielder endured an awful start as he found himself at fault for the Bournemouth goal and was hooked shortly after half time.
James Ward-Prowse fired home from the penalty spot just after 60 minutes to reply to Dominic Solanke's openers as the Hammers picked up their third win on the bounce. Here's how the West Ham stars fared.
